. Sick of watching amateur tutors playing their songs wrongly, the pair decided to develop a website in which the turors were also the original creators. The site launched in January this year and has quickly grown it's membership to over 13,000 shredders across the globe. A host of top players have provided insight into just how to get the playing right including John 5, Jim Root of Slipknot and Stone Sour, Marc Rizzo (Soulfly, Cavalera Conspiracy, Ill Nino), Scott Middleton (Cancer Bats), Tommy Victor (Prong) Periphery's Misha and Canadian up and comers Baptized in Blood, and students are able to post auxiliary questions which the artists can answer directly.
